To detect this kind of attack, you can use the Auditor app included in GrapheneOS in the Auditee mode and verify it with another Android device in the - Auditor mode. The Auditor app works best once it's already paired with a device and - has pinned a persistent hardware-backed key and the attestation certificate chain. - However, it can still provide a bit of security for the initial verification via the - attestation root. Ideally, you should also do this before connecting the device to the - network, so an attacker can't proxy to another device (which stops being possible - after the initial verification). Further protection against proxying the initial - pairing will be provided in the future via optional support for ID attestation to - include the serial number in the hardware verified information to allow checking - against the one on the box / displayed in the bootloader.
